Full description from employer

JOB DESCRIPTION

Being a part of Ireland’s largest foodservice provider means joining a team that is passionate about the world of food and dedicated to the growth and support of the industry. Here at Sysco, our wide, national network aims to serve thousands of cafés, restaurants and bars throughout the country that make up our customers. 

Though we have always been a local organisation, being a part of Sysco means we retain an international focus that offers our employees the opportunities to learn, develop and pursue the career they have always wanted. 

Now, we’re looking for a Transport Clerk to join our team in our New Ross depot. This role will play a key part in the overall growth of the organisation along with helping to maintain our core ethos here are Sysco – keeping the customer at the heart of everything we do. 

Summary: 

The Transport Clerk role is responsible for liaising across sales, transport, and operation departments on a regular basis, as well as ensuring completion of depot specific administrative duties in link with process and compliance. 

Key Accountabilities: 

Ensures efficient dispatch of all routes and products to customers on a daily basis 

  • Co-ordination of depot activities ensuring the smooth running of depot 
  • Ensuring delivery procedures and policies are adhered to at all times 
  • Collect all paperwork from drivers and make sure invoices have been separated, signed on all pages and any returns signed and deliver to relevant areas at end of shift 
  • Update records of driver paperwork errors 
  • Manage incoming and outgoing goods as well as backhaul collections and ensure they are adhered to on a daily basis 
  • Collaborate with Operations Supervision and Management and communicate any concerns in a timely manner 
  • Coaching and motivating members of the delivery team 
  • Analysing the performance of drivers by accompanying them on their routes 
  • Ensuring equipment breakdown and repairs are minimised and reported 
  • Ensuring that company vehicles are properly maintained, cleaned and safely operated to reduce accidents and enhance the company brand 
  • Ensuring the premises are maintained to the highest standards 
  • Ensuring Security and Health & Safety Procedures are adhered to at all times 

 

  

Requirements: 

  • Experience within the Food distribution industry is advantageous 
  • Competent in the use of IT systems including Microsoft Outlook, Excel and Word 
  • Strong knowledge of the Department of Transport regulations (Tachograph legislation, Work Time Directive etc.) and HACCP guidelines 
  • Proven ability to collaborate and motivate a team to deliver the highest standards of service 
  • Attention to detail and accuracy with ability to make independent judgements 
  • Team player, strong personality and effective communication skills to explain and enforce proper Policies and procedures 
  •  Strong organizational skills and ability to work to tight deadlines 
  • The ability to analyse and resolve problems effectively and efficiently 

Core Competencies: 

  • Understanding Your Customers – acts as a role model in personal approach to internal and external customer goals. Takes time to understand the underlying needs of the stakeholders beyond those initially expressed. 
  • Flexibility & Adaptability – Demonstrates understanding of how change impacts people. Anticipates resistance to change and works to support effective change initiatives. 
  • Building Effective Relationships – Is a role model for maintaining constructive and effective relationships with others across departments and other boundaries. Demonstrates effective communication techniques and skills and is seen as a team player. 
  • Communication & Listening – Exceptional communication skills – writes and speaks clearly in a variety of communication settlings and style. Successfully delivers messages to all levels of the business and stakeholders achieving the desired effect.
